Property Crime in Carney, MD
Our analysis gives Carney a property crime grade of: D+. Carney is in the 76th percentile of safety, meaning 76% of cities in Maryland are safer and 24% are more dangerous. Please visit our Carney crime map for details on how this is calculated and what it means.
Crime Grades
Property crime is highest in the southeastern part of Carney, with your chances of being a victim of 1 in 23. Compare this to the central part of the city, where crime is lower, and your chances of being a victim are 1 in 114.

A crime occurs every 12 hours 31 minutes (on average) in Carney, MD.
Your home is 300% more likely to be robbed with no home security system.
So, is Carney safe? Compared to all of Maryland, Carney is rated safer than the average Maryland city, which has a property crime rate of 31.29 per 1000. Looking at burglary, we see a different pattern, where Carney, with its burglary rate of 7.205 per 1000, is as safe as the average Maryland city.
In addition, Carney is higher than other cities with similar populations for property crime. The table below shows property crime rates and level of occurrence in Carney, MD.

Self-Monitored or Professionally Monitored?
Any home security system you pick will offer a selection of equipment including entry sensors, cameras, etc. The question is, do you actually want to self-monitor your system? If like 32.65% (7,628) of people in Carney, you are a renter, you might prefer a self-monitored home security system. On the other hand, 67.35% or 15,734 of Carney residents own their homes and may be more likely to consider a professionally monitored system to protect their property.
Whether you rent or buy, how well can you monitor your system on your own? For example, if you're one of the 90% of people who commute an average of 42 minutes to work in or around Carney, can you immediately receive notifications on your phone, check cameras in meetings or while working, and call the police if needed?
If not, you might want a professionally monitored system where a company is available 24/7 to respond, whether on vacation or at work. Please see our comprehensive guide on the best home security systems for a complete comparison.
Self-Installed vs. Professional Installation
Most providers have great self-installation options, so if you're handy or tech-savvy, like the 8% of Carney residents working in computer engineering and science, self-installation can be a great option.
Alternatively, when your security system is installed professionally, you can ensure that your equipment is placed correctly and will function without any problems. That peace of mind is valuable for people willing to spend the extra money.
